How much do wildlife control jobs pay per hour?

As of Sep 4, 2026, the average hourly pay for wildlife control in Indiana is $20.52,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.68 and $20.82 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is wildlife control?

Wildlife control refers to the management and removal of wild animals that pose a threat or nuisance to humans, property, or other animals. Professionals in this field use humane and effective methods to safely capture, relocate, or deter wildlife from urban, residential, or commercial areas. The goal is to resolve conflicts between people and wildlife while ensuring the safety and well-being of both.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a wildlife control specialist?

To thrive as a Wildlife Control Specialist, you need knowledge of animal behavior, local wildlife regulations, and safe handling techniques, often supported by relevant certifications or experience in pest management or biology. Familiarity with trapping equipment, exclusion devices, and wildlife management software is typically required. Strong problem-solving, communication, and customer service skills help build trust with clients and ensure humane solutions. These competencies are vital for safely resolving wildlife conflicts, protecting public health, and complying with legal standards.

What are some common challenges faced by wildlife control professionals, and how can they be addressed on the job?

Wildlife control professionals often encounter challenges such as unpredictable animal behavior, working in adverse weather conditions, and balancing humane treatment of animals with public safety requirements. To address these, professionals rely on specialized training, proper use of personal protective equipment, and adherence to state and federal regulations regarding animal handling and relocation. Building strong communication skills is also essential, as the role frequently involves educating property owners and collaborating with local authorities to find effective, ethical solutions.

What is the difference between Wildlife Control vs Pest Control?

AspectWildlife ControlPest Control
CertificationsWildlife removal licenses, pest management certificationsPest management licenses, pesticide applicator certifications
Work EnvironmentOutdoor, residential, commercial buildings, attics, crawl spacesIndoor and outdoor, homes, businesses, agricultural settings
Employer & IndustryWildlife removal companies, pest control firms, environmental servicesPest control companies, exterminators, pest management services

Wildlife Control and Pest Control share overlapping certifications and work environments, often serving similar clients. However, Wildlife Control focuses specifically on removing animals like raccoons, squirrels, and birds from properties, while Pest Control primarily targets insects and rodents. Both roles are essential in property maintenance and require specialized training, but their methods and target pests differ significantly.
